SP - 29 EP - 38 VL - IS - 60 N2 - The article raised the problem of distinguishing crime under paragraph 11 of part 2 of article 115 of the Criminal Code of Ukraine and related crimes and showing its great theoretical and practical importance. It is noted that there was an urgent need to clarify this approach in study this important matter for theory of criminal law. The main content or research consists of an analysis of delimitation of assassination (paragraph 11 part 2 of Article 115 of the CC of Ukraine), from felonious homicide for selfish ends. Author tracks the delimitation of such crimes, following the object, the objective side, the subject and the subjective side. To sum up the practical experience, author provides a generalized description of the crime of an assassination and gives proofs of thought that to establish some law properly, there is a necessity in ability to delimit it from related crimes. Establishing peculiar to crime, provided by paragraph 11 part 2 of Article 112 of the CC of Ukraine, features, it is necessary to exclude those from them, which are not peculiar to it, by means of constant extending of analysis of such principle of law in accordance of investigating the actual state of affairs, concerning the act. Only then it will be possible to come to the copulation of features that will enable to delimit such crime from the related. In article are also stated the existing positions in scientific circles in relation to delimitation of assassination from the other related crimes.
